Background
A purification tank originated from the Chinese translation of JOKASOU in Japan is a small-sized domestic sewage treatment device. The method is used for treating the dispersed domestic sewage or similar domestic sewage. After the sewage enters the purification tank, the precipitation separation tank is pretreated to remove particles and suspended matters with larger specific gravity, so that the biodegradability of the sewage is improved; filling materials are filled in the pre-filtering tank, and soluble organic matters are removed under the action of an anaerobic biological membrane on the filling materials; the aeration tank integrates aeration, high filtration speed, suspended matter interception and regular backwashing. The sedimentation tank overflow weir is provided with a disinfection device for disinfecting the effluent. But in the processing procedure, because the sediment of sewage can not in time be discharged, can only adopt small-size suction pump to extract it, but at the extraction in-process, because it is great to purify the groove space, the extraction is more laborious, and is difficult to extract totally, influences mud discharge effect.

The utility model discloses in the implementation: the sewage is precipitated, filtered and disinfected in sequence through the filter tank, so that the sewage reaches the discharge standard. Because the partition plates comprise a first partition plate 41, a second partition plate 42 and a third partition plate 43, and the heights of the first partition plate 41 and the third partition plate 43 are smaller than that of the second partition plate 42, the sewage flows out after sequentially passing through the anaerobic filter tank 11, the aeration tank 12 and the disinfection tank 13 under the condition of full load, the sewage is precipitated and filtered in the anaerobic filter tank 11 and the aeration tank 12, and then is disinfected by the disinfection tank 13 to reach the discharge standard. When sewage is purified and precipitated, impurities such as sludge carried in the sewage can be precipitated and accumulated at the bottom of the shell 1, when the impurities are extracted and cleaned, a water suction pump is required to comprehensively absorb the bottom of the shell to ensure that the sludge at the bottom of the shell is completely removed, and because the sludge is positioned in each filter tank and is unevenly dispersed, and time is wasted in the absorption process of the water suction pump, the collection device 3 is arranged at the bottom of the shell 1, the collection device 3 is arranged corresponding to the anaerobic filter tanks 11 and the aeration tanks 12 and is obliquely arranged at the bottom of the shell 1, so that the outer surface of the collection device 3 has inclination, and the precipitated sludge can slide along the outer surface of the collection device 3 with inclination under the action of gravity in the purification and precipitation processes of the sewage, and is concentrated on one side of the filter tanks, and for the sludge which can not slide, it needs to be scraped by the scraper 34 so that it is passively concentrated to the side of the filter tank.
As shown in fig. 2 to 3, when the sludge is collected by the collecting device 3, the rotation of the driving wheel 32 moves on the moving plate 38 located at the bottom of the housing 31, the driving wheel 32 is a spur gear, and the moving plate 38 is provided with a gear structure engaged with the spur gear. The output end of the driving wheel 32 is connected with the output end of the power device 36 through the connecting shaft, the connecting shaft is positioned in the moving space 371 of the fixing plate 37, the positions of the connecting shaft and the power device 36 are limited through the fixing plate 37, and the driving wheel 32 is prevented from shaking and being influenced in rotation. The power device 36 adopts a motor, in order to prevent the motor from rotating when driving the driving wheel 32 to rotate, an auxiliary plate 361 can be installed on both sides of the motor, the auxiliary plate 361 is located in the moving space 371, and the motor can not rotate when driving the driving wheel 32 to rotate through the auxiliary plate 361. The bearing is installed to the carriage release lever bottom, the action wheel 32 is connected through the fixed shaft the bearing, through the removal of action wheel 32 on movable plate 38, drive the carriage release lever and realize moving along movable plate 38 direction, because shell 31 is the slope installation at the removal in-process, consequently, the carriage release lever can appear shortening or the phenomenon that risees along with inclination, in order to guarantee the normal removal and the flexible of carriage release lever, the carriage release lever adopts the three-section that cup joints each other, be equipped with elastic component 334 in the second carriage release lever 332 simultaneously, this elastic component 334 adopts the spring, be convenient for reset the regulation to the position of first carriage release lever 331 and third carriage release lever 333, improve work efficiency.
